What does a special-needs educator actually do?
They run one-hour individual sessions with the child, focused on their specific difficulties — attention, behaviour, learning to read, emotional regulation — and adapt their methods to the profile: ADHD, autism, dyslexia or other specific learning difficulties. The aim is to build concrete tools, not simply to help with homework.
How do I know whether my child needs a special-needs educator rather than a regular tutor?
If the school difficulties stem from a diagnosed or suspected condition (attention, behaviour, reading, writing) rather than from being behind the class, a special-needs educator is more appropriate than a general tutor. The initial assessment exists precisely to clarify that with the family.
